.casting{position:relative;}
.casting.water .cont-2{position:relative;width:980px;height:801px;background: url('/images/qubridge/event/201711/marketing/casting/water/img_2.jpg');}
.casting.security .cont-2{position:relative;width:980px;height:802px;background: url('/images/qubridge/event/201711/marketing/casting/security/img_2.jpg');}
.casting.call .cont-2{position:relative;width:980px;height:802px;background: url('/images/qubridge/event/201711/marketing/casting/call/img_2.jpg');}
.casting.move .cont-2{position:relative;width:980px;height:434px;background: url('/images/qubridge/event/201711/marketing/casting/move/img_3.jpg');}
.casting.patent .cont-2{position:relative;width:980px;height:799px;background: url('/images/qubridge/event/201711/marketing/casting/patent/img_2.jpg');}
.casting.call_sharing .cont-2{position:relative;width:980px;height:1091px;background: url('/images/qubridge/event/201711/marketing/casting/call_sharing/img_2.jpg');}
.casting .cont-2 .tit{text-align: center;padding: 80px 0 29px;}
.casting.move .cont-2 .tit{padding: 60px 0 29px;}
.casting .cont-2 .input-box{position:relative;width: 750px;height: 520px; margin-left: 88px;padding: 40px 0 0 54px;}
.casting .cont-2 .input-box table tr{height:50px;margin-bottom:20px;}
.casting.call_sharing .cont-2 .input-box table tr.ta-h{height:123px;}
.casting .cont-2 .input-box table tr th{font-size:15px;text-align:left;}
.casting.call_sharing .cont-2 .input-box table tr th{font-weight: normal;}
.casting .cont-2 .input-box table tr td .input-1[type="text"] {width: 538px;height: 18px;border: 1px solid #cdcdcd;padding: 5px;}
.casting .cont-2 .input-box table tr td .textarea-1{width: 538px;height:190px;padding: 5px;overflow:auto;resize:none;}
.casting.call_sharing .cont-2 .input-box table tr td .textarea-1{height:98px;}
.casting .cont-2 .btn-1{display: block;margin-top: 20px;text-align: center;}
.casting.move .cont-2 .move-inputbox{width: 804px;margin-left:88px;font-weight: bold;font-size:15px;}
.casting.move .cont-2 .move-inputbox tr td{position:relative;height:55px;}
.casting.move .cont-2 .move-inputbox tr td input{height:28px;padding-left:5px;}
@media screen and (-webkit-min-device-pixel-ratio:0) {
.casting.move .cont-2 .move-inputbox tr td input{height:26px;padding-left:5px;}
}
.casting.move .cont-2 .move-inputbox tr td select{height:26px;cursor: pointer}
.casting.move .cont-2 .move-inputbox tr td.table-tit{padding-left:10px;}
.casting.move .cont-2 .move-inputbox tr td.ch-box input{cursor:pointer;}
.casting.move .cont-2 .move-inputbox tr td.ch-box label{cursor:pointer;}
.ui-draggable, .ui-droppable {background-position: top;}
.casting.call_sharing .cont-2 .g-txt{margin-top:10px;padding-right:90px;color:#a1a1a1;text-align: right;font-size:15px;font-weight:bold;}
.casting.call_sharing .cont-2 .tit1{margin:11px 0 6px 0;}
.casting.call_sharing .cont-2 .tit2{margin:30px 0 6px 0;}